Responsibilities:
New Student & Transition Ambassadors will work alongside the New Student and Transition Programs team to assist with the development, coordination, and implementation of services and programs. NSTA’s will serve as ambassadors to the campus community and should represent the vision and values of the Office. Through continued opportunities of education and training, NSTA’s will have the opportunity to expand their skills in the areas of customer service, public speaking, marketing, and program development. This is a great opportunity for detailed-oriented students interested in working with people and events.

Daily Tasks:

Assist in the development and day-of logistics of retreats, and on-going programs or projects.
Assist in the day-to-day administration of the NSTP office; not limited to answering phones, filing, collecting mail, opening and closing the office, faxing, copying, creating files and forms, maintaining databases, and greeting walk-in appointments.
Serve as a resource to individuals and student groups and connect them with campus and community resources.
Participate in training and development workshops and attend regularly scheduled student staff meetings.

Knowledge/Skills:

Customer Service: serve as a reliable, confident, and approachable resource for transitioning students and their families via phone, email, etc.
Project Development: work in a team environment, oversee projects, and following through with ideas from conception to completion.
Time Management: be on time and be present for all shifts.
Role Model: serve as a role model and conduct oneself in a professional manner representing the NSTP office.
Knowledge: familiarity with the programs and services related to NSTP.
Organization: utilize organized decision and problem-solving skills.
Independence: take initiative and work independently.
Communication: demonstrate excellent written and oral communication skills.
Diversity/Inclusion: set a positive tone for interaction and demonstrate responsibility and respect for others’ rights, feelings, lifestyles, diverse backgrounds, and for personal and College property.
Marketing: demonstrate ability to produce creative and innovative marketing materials.
Additional assignments by skill set.

      From its founding in 1892 as the Ithaca Conservatory of Music, Ithaca College has had a distinguished history of interweaving the threads of liberal and professional education. Students are encouraged to study across disciplines at each of the college’s five schools: Business, Communications, Health Sciences and Human Performance, Humanities and Sciences, and Music.

      The college is an internationally known and respected coeducational and nonsectarian institution with approximately 6,200 undergraduate and 470 graduate students, who come to Ithaca from nearly every state and over 70 countries. The curriculum provides more than 2,000 courses in over 100 programs of study. While the breadth of its curriculum is normally found only at larger universities, Ithaca holds fast to its tradition of close, personal instruction (11:1 student-faculty ratio).
